Public Services in Forest Hill, London

Public Services Forest Hill, London - Welcome to the Forest Hill, London Public Services Directory from Tipped.co.uk featuring recommended public services providers in Forest Hill, London. It lists those who provide public services in Forest Hill, London. Read reviews and write your own review too. If your Forest Hill, London business isn't listed, then advertise it for FREE today.

Post Office Ltd London

Post Office Ltd

Public Services in London - Forest Hill
295 Stanstead Road, Stanstead Road Post Office, Forest Hill, London, SE23 1JB Tags: greeting cards, post office services, stationery

0 Reviews
Found 1 businesses. Now showing 1 to 1. 1